Health Risks of Weight Loss
by Frances M Berg
www.bcdecker.com to order
Brings together the research on the devastating effects of America's obsession with dieting. Significant rapid weight loss affects every part of the body and can be fatal. At any given moment 60 to 80 million Americans are trying to lose weight. Some of the methods they use are more dangerous than excess fat.

Health at Every Size Journal
This journal offers research, theory, and practice supporting the Health At Every Size (HAES) movement and is written to help health professionals understand and practice this compassionate and effective non-dieting approach to resolving weight and eating-related concerns.
